- Suman paulMar 18, 2022 · 3 years agoThe 200-day moving average is a widely used technical indicator in the cryptocurrency market. It is calculated by averaging the closing prices of an asset over the past 200 days. This moving average helps investors identify the long-term trend of a cryptocurrency. When the price of a cryptocurrency is above its 200-day moving average, it is considered bullish, indicating a potential uptrend. Conversely, when the price is below the 200-day moving average, it is considered bearish, indicating a potential downtrend. Cryptocurrency investors often use the 200-day moving average as a signal to buy or sell assets. For example, when the price crosses above the 200-day moving average, it may signal a buy opportunity, while a cross below the moving average may signal a sell opportunity. By incorporating the 200-day moving average into their trading strategies, investors aim to capture the larger price movements and avoid false signals in the market.
- rolnixFeb 09, 2025 · 6 months agoThe 200-day moving average is like a compass for cryptocurrency investors. It provides them with a sense of direction in the volatile and unpredictable market. By analyzing the relationship between the current price and the 200-day moving average, investors can gauge the overall trend and make informed decisions. If the price is consistently above the moving average, it suggests a bullish trend, and investors may consider holding or buying more of the cryptocurrency. On the other hand, if the price consistently stays below the moving average, it indicates a bearish trend, and investors may consider selling or shorting the cryptocurrency. However, it's important to note that the 200-day moving average is not a foolproof indicator. It should be used in conjunction with other technical and fundamental analysis tools to increase the accuracy of trading decisions.
